Based on 254 convicted Vehicle Theft cases in Bay County (2023-2025), the average sentence is 1 year, 2 months. The statewide average is 1 year, 5 months.
62.6% of convicted Vehicle Theft defendants in Bay County received a fine, averaging $650. Court costs average $1,718 additionally. Restitution averages $3,058 in cases where it is ordered.
Bay County's average sentence of 1 year, 2 months compares to the statewide average of 1 year, 5 months. The prison rate is 48.8% locally vs 40.1% statewide. The average fine is $650 locally vs $495 statewide.

Sentencing data covers convicted cases (guilty and adjudication withheld). Average sentences exclude non-incarcerated cases. Data covers 2023–2025 FDLE public court records. Last updated: March 2026

Important: Sentencing outcomes vary based on criminal history, case circumstances, charge severity, plea agreements, and judicial discretion. These statistics reflect aggregate outcomes and do not predict individual sentences.

Methodology: These statistics are based on 254 Vehicle Theft cases in Bay County with a disposition of "Guilty" or "Adjudication Withheld" from FDLE Criminal Justice Data Transparency records (2023-2025). "Prison" = sentence exceeding 365 days; "Jail" = sentence of 1–365 days; "Probation Only" = probation imposed with no incarceration sentence. Average fines exclude cases where no fine was imposed.
